LATEST AUSTRALIAN NEWS.

[REUTERS TELEGRAMS.] By Electric Telegraph.—Copyright. DUPLICATE CABLE BETWEEN VICTORIA AND TASMANIA. SEARCH FOR THE NEW GUINEA EXPLORING EXPEDITION. (Received November 19, 3 p.m.) Melbourne, November 19. The cable steamer Sherard Osborne, having effected necessary repairs and completed equipment, leaves on Friday next to lay the duplicate cable between Victoria and Tasmania. (Received November 20, noon.) Sydney, November 20. H.M.S. Opal sailed for New Guinea last night, to search for the Geographical Society's Expedition.
